Introduction

The 2023/24 Premier League season will probably be lengthy remembered by sports activities legislation practitioners because the season wherein the league enforced compliance with its profitability and sustainability laws[1] (“PSR”) with unprecedented vigour.

Whereas a listening to of the 115 fees in opposition to Manchester Metropolis (regarding alleged breaches in 14 consecutive seasons) is awaited,[2] Everton have been deducted 10 factors on 17 November 2023 for an admitted breach of the PSR,[3] diminished to six factors on attraction.[4] Everton have been charged with, and on 8 April 2024[5] have been sanctioned for, a second breach, leading to an extra deduction of two factors. Nottingham Forest, in the meantime, have been deducted 4 factors by the choice of an unbiased Fee dated 18 March 2024.[6]

Though Everton withdrew their attraction in opposition to their second sanction,[7] Forest continued the combat. On 6 Might 2024, lower than two weeks earlier than the ultimate spherical of League matches, an eminent Attraction Board (comprising the Rt Hon Lord Dyson, David Phillips KC and Daniel Alexander KC) (“Board”) dismissed Forest’s attraction.[8]

This text examines the reasoning of the Board, considers whether or not (and, in that case, to what extent) there exists a precept of ‘golden mitigation’ beneath the PSR, and contemplates the altering panorama of monetary regulation in top-tier English skilled soccer. Earlier than embarking on that train, nonetheless, it’s value noting that the Board’s choice within the Forest attraction discloses an assumption on the a part of the Board that such circumstances (i.e. fees regarding breaches of the PSR) are more likely to enhance in quantity.[9] That statement was made within the context of the Board’s indication that it’ll “not often” be useful to match the factual similarities and variations between such circumstances for the needs of developing arguments as to sanction.

However the withdrawal of the most recent Everton attraction, the authors respectfully agree that the variety of such circumstances might nicely enhance, however whether or not the latest spate of PSR fees turns into an inundation will rely largely on future adjustments to the mannequin of monetary regulation, as mentioned beneath.
